Basic settings of Wi-Fi hotspot on Xiaomi
The most common and convenient way to connect is to create a wireless network. First, you need to get into the settings menu. On modern shells from Xiaomi, the path may vary slightly depending on the version of Android, but the logic remains the same. Open the Settings app and find the section responsible for connections.
Inside the menu, you'll need to select Wi-Fi hotspot. This is where all the major controls are hidden. You can specify the network name (SSID) that the laptop will see when scanning its environment. By default, the system often suggests the name of the phone model, but you'd better come up with a unique identifier, especially if you're in a crowded area.
- 📱 Click on “Access Point Settings” to change the settings.
- 🔒 Choose the type of encryption, preferably WPA2 PSK for maximum compatibility.
- 📡 Set a strong password with a minimum of 8 characters.
Special attention should be paid to the frequency range. In the menu settings access point often has a switch between 2.4 GHz and 5 GHz. 5 GHz standard provides a higher data rate, but has a shorter range and worse penetration through walls. If the laptop is near the phone, the choice of 5 GHz will be the best solution for watching video or downloading files.
⚠️ Warning: When choosing a 5GHz band, older laptops or devices with outdated Wi-Fi modules may simply not see your network.If the connection fails, try switching to 2.4GHz.
Once you save the settings, you just activate the slider at the top of the screen, and your name will appear on the laptop in the list of available networks, enter the previously set password, and the connection will be established, the system will automatically remember the network, and in the future the connection will occur automatically when you are in range.
Connection through USB-cable: stability and speed
A wireless connection doesn’t always guarantee perfect stability, especially in noisy ether environments. If you want maximum reliability or want to charge your phone at the same time, it’s perfect. USB-This method also saves battery power on the smartphone, as it gets power from the laptop.
To implement this method, you will need a high-quality cable. USB, It's not just the current, it's the data-only cable, and the cheap charging-only cables aren't going to work, because the laptop just won't see the phone as a network device. USB-port of the computer and wait for the beep or notification of connection.
The algorithm of actions is as follows:
- Go to Settings. → Wi-Fi hotspot.
- Find a point «USB-modem (it will only become active after the cable is connected).
- Activate the switch in front of this item.
Windows or macOS automatically recognizes a new network connection. 10-15 In the task manager on the computer will be a new adapter "Remote" NDIS Internet-based Sharing Device or similar. Speed in this mode is limited only by the capabilities of the Internet. USB-port (2.0 or 3.0) and the quality of the cellular network signal.
☑️ Checking before connection USB-modem
The advantage of wired connectivity is also security, and data is transmitted over a physical channel, which makes it impossible for wireless sniffers to intercept the signal, which may be nearby, especially when dealing with sensitive information in public places.
Distribution of Internet via Bluetooth
Although this method is considered obsolete due to its low speed, in some situations it remains the only option. USB-And if you have ports that are busy or not, Bluetooth comes to the rescue, and you'll have low speeds, just enough to load pages or work with text documents in the cloud.
Before activating the access point, you need to pair devices. Your phone and laptop should have Bluetooth enabled. In the list of available devices on your computer, find your Xiaomi and click Connect. On the smartphone screen, you will see a request to confirm pairing with the code — check the numbers and confirm the action.
After successful pairing, we proceed to the distribution setting:
- 🔗 Open the access point settings on your phone.
- 📶 Select the “Bluetooth modem” and activate it.
- 💻 On your computer in the device control panel, find the connected phone and select “Connect via» → «Access point».
It is important to understand that when using a Bluetooth modem, the phone’s battery discharges more slowly than when running Wi-Fi, but the connection speed rarely exceeds 1-2 Mbps. This is a compromise option for emergency cases when you need to urgently send a letter or access two-factor authentication.

Security settings and access restriction
An open access point is a risk of data leakage and unauthorized use of your traffic. Xiaomi owners have flexible tools to control connections. The access point menu always displays a list of connected devices. MAC-Address and name of each gadget on your network.
If you notice an unknown device, you can lock it instantly, and then click on the device name in the list and select the "Block" option, and then the client will be closed even if they know the password, which is effective protection against the "neighbor" Internet.
You should set a traffic limit so that you don't accidentally run out of mobile data in one session. The access point settings have a Traffic Limit feature. You can set a limit, like 1 GB or 5 GB. When the limit is reached, the Internet distribution will automatically stop.
⚠️ Please do not use simple passwords like “12345678” or «xiaomi123». These combinations are easily picked up by automated programs in a few seconds, which will result in loss of traffic.
It’s also worth changing your password periodically, especially if you’re often using handouts in crowded places, and changing your password will require re-entering data on all trusted devices, but this will ensure that old saved connections from unauthorized people stop working.
Solution: laptop does not see the network or no Internet
Despite the simplicity of the technology, users can run into problems. One of the common mistakes is "Connected, no Internet access." This can mean that the phone distributes the network, but does not have a connection to the cell tower itself. Check whether the mobile Internet is working on the smartphone itself by opening any site in the browser.
Another common problem is conflict. IP-In this case, it helps to reboot the network adapter on the laptop, and it is also worth checking whether the computer is not on the plane mode, which can block the Wi-Fi module even if it is working properly.
If the laptop does not see the access point at all:
- 🔄 Restart both devices (smartphone and PC).
- 📡 Make sure the phone doesn’t have power saving mode on, which can turn off the Wi-Fi module.
- 📶 Check the frequency range (try switching from 5 GHz to 2.4 GHz).

Optimizing traffic and battery consumption
The constant operation of the access point puts a lot of strain on the processor and radio module of the phone, which leads to heating of the case. To minimize the negative impact, try not to keep the phone in the case during active distribution, if possible, or remove the case for better heat sink. Overheating can lead to trottling (decreased performance) and slow Internet speed.
To save battery power, you can minimize the brightness of your smartphone screen or turn off the display altogether, and MIUI has a feature called “Switch off the hotspot automatically” if no one is connected to it for 5 or 10 minutes, a useful option that will prevent your phone from discharging if you forget to turn off the mode manually.
